AbstractHelp

The following enzymes belong to a conserved family of sterol reductases which act by reducing double bonds [1, 2]:

  • Fungal delta(14)-sterol reductase (EC:1.3.1.70) (C-14 sterol reductase) (gene ERG24 in budding yeast), an enzyme of ergosterol biosynthesis.
  • Mammalian (TM7SF2) and plant delta(14)-sterol reductases.
  • Fungal delta(24(24(1)))-sterol reductase (EC:1.3.1.71) (C-24(28) sterol reductase) (gene ERG4 in budding yeast), an enzyme of ergosterol biosynthesis.
  • Mammalian 7-dehydrocholesterol reductase (EC:1.3.1.21) which produces cholesterol by reduction of C7-C8 double bond of 7-dehydrocholesterol (7- DHC).
  • Lamin B receptor, which is thought to anchor the lamina to the inner nuclear membrane.

All these proteins are highly hydrophobic and seem to contain seven or eight transmembrane regions.
